As seen in the clip, which was posted to Reddit on Tuesday, the woman—named Ana Radionova, according to her Reddit profile—entered her backyard upon her return home, in search of Bear. The dog was nowhere to be found, though. After a few moments, the pooch emerged from the home, clearly curious about the person in his backyard. Then, almost like a light switch, the dog suddenly seemed to realize who it was that he was sniffing.
Bear immediately jumped up on his back paws to give Radionova a kiss on the face before spinning in circles and jumping repeatedly to greet her. Along with the routine, Bear, who is a German Shepard mix, according to Radionova, barked to express his excitement. After that, Bear ran around the home and backyard in a state of pure bliss. Radionova reciprocated the dog’s joy with lots of pets.
